Description

Your all-in-one creative lighting tool. This handheld RGBWW LED delivers stunning color accuracy, vibrant hues, and pure whites with flexible AC/DC power options, barndoors for precision, and total creative control—perfect for portraits, filmmaking, and content creation.

Create Anywhere with Full-Spectrum Color & Wireless Control

  • Portable Handheld Lighting: Versatile RGBWW LED tube with AC/DC power and barndoors for soft, fully controllable lighting for photo and video
  • Exceptional Color Accuracy: 600 Lux at 3.3' (1m) with 87 SSI, 98 CRI, and 99 TLCI for natural skin tones and true-to-life colors
  • Full RGBWW Color Control: 3.6M colors with pristine whites, with RGB, HSI, and Bi-Color with G/M modes
  • Flexible Power Options: Battery grip runs 1.5h at full power, supports USB-C trickle charging, and includes a 16' USB-C cable
  • Intuitive Onboard & App Controls: Adjust settings using the onboard buttons and OLED display or use the free Westcott StudioLink mobile app 
  • Adjustable Barndoors for Precision: Slide-and-lock barndoors shape light, prevent spill, and quickly detach for storage
  • Creative FX & Gel Presets: 20+ customizable RGBWW and bi-color lighting effects and 40+ CCT and creative color gels
  • Versatile Mounting Options: 9 mounting points, including NATO rail, six 1/4"-20 threads, and two anti-twist 3/8"-16 threads for easy rigging
  • Silent & Flicker-Free Performance: Consistent lighting up to 4,000 FPS with passive cooling for quiet operation, ideal for video and live production
  • Lightweight & Travel-Ready: 1.6 lb with battery grip, 1.0 lb in AC mode, includes a hardshell travel case

Full Creative Control in the Palm of Your Hand

The Ice Light 3 gives photographers and filmmakers the freedom to create anywhere, delivering high-quality, adaptable lighting in a compact, handheld form. Designed by Jerry Ghionis, the Ice Light 3 builds on the legacy of the original handheld LED. With best-in-class color accuracy, full-spectrum RGBWW, flexible AC/DC power, and customizable modes, it gives you complete creative control in any environment.

Pristine Handheld Lighting for Any Situation

Great lighting should feel effortless. The Ice Light 3 delivers soft, flicker-free illumination with pristine quality, making it perfect for portraits, product photography, cinematic video, live production, and run-and-gun content. With customizable output up to 600 Lux at 3.3’ (1m) and industry-leading 87 SSI, 98 CRI, and 99 TLCI, it ensures natural skin tones and true-to-life colors in any setting.

Limitless Creativity 

Your lighting should enhance your creativity, not limit it. With full-spectrum RGBWW LED technology, Ice Light 3 delivers pristine white light, bold cinematic colors, and dynamic effects with precision and control. Adjust your look with customizable color modes, match ambient lighting seamlessly, or add dramatic pops of color to bring any scene to life.

Flexible Power Options 

Stay powered on set or in the studio with both battery and wired operation. The removable battery grip delivers 1.5 hours at full power, 3+ hours at 50%, and recharges in just 2 hours. USB-C trickle charging extends runtime while plugged in. Battery Grip available on select models.

The included 16’ USB-C cable ensures continuous use with a compatible 30W+ power adapter with fast charging, power bank, or V-mount battery.

Onboard & App Controls 

Control your lighting with speed and precision. Adjust settings instantly using the onboard OLED display, or connect via Bluetooth for full wireless control with the free Westcott StudioLink app for iOS and Android. Save scenes, group multiple Ice Light 3 and L Series LEDs, and fine-tune overhead or streaming setups—all from your smartphone.

Precision Lighting with Adjustable Barndoors

Shape and control your lighting with slide-and-lock barndoors that stay firmly in place for consistent results. Adjust spill, focus, and feathering to achieve the perfect look. The spring-loaded locking tabs ensure stability, while the detachable design allows for streamlined storage. Available with select models.

Versatile Mounting Options for Any Setup

From handheld use to complex rigs, the Ice Light 3 adapts to any setup with 9 secure mounting points.

Portable Lighting

Ice Light 3 is lightweight yet durable—perfect for handheld shooting and tight spaces. The hardshell case stores the light, up to two battery grips, a tilter bracket, and accessories, with a shoulder strap and exterior loops for securing a compact stand.

What is Grey Market?

Products that are imported and sold by anyone other than USA Authorized dealers are considered Grey Market products. These are often genuine products that were intended for other countries; therefore, they may not meet the manufacturer's specifications for US products or perform as expected, and they are not covered by a USA manufacture warranty or eligible for a USA repair service.

What are the differences as far as a customer is concerned?

In most cases, the main difference between a "USA" and a "Grey Market," or imported product is the cost of the item and the terms of the item’s warranty coverage. The products themselves are otherwise identical. As a rule, "Grey Market" items typically cost less than their USA counterparts.
